I seem to recall writing a review for this one already, but it seems to have fallen through the cracks of my "book catch-up" around the wedding haze.

After doing quite a lot of reading that focused on the "bridal" experience of marriage, it was a nice counterpoint to read a book intended to acknowledge both sides of the couple. I also liked that this book, unlike other marriage books I've read, was focused on the spiritual aspects of marriage. I did feel like a lot of the advice was fairly trite or common sense, but that may be needed by people who still think more about the wedding than the lifetime that comes after it. While the chapter about child-rearing rather beautifully elevated the raising of children to a spiritual journey, it lost me when the author referred to married couples who did not want children as "selfish." That is a tired old idea that really has got to go, and I'll be passing this book on as well.
